The general election in Wichita County ended up costing more than officials first thought. Monday county commissioners will act to move money within the budget to cover just over $39,000 to pay election workers. Newschannel 6 spoke to Wichita County Judge Woody Gossom Sunday afternoon, he said good voter turnout meant more election workers. Judge Gossom said when commissioners budget for elections it is an "educated guess" and often times, depending on many factors of that election, the cost changes. Commissioners meet Monday morning at 10:00 a.m. at the Wichita County Courthouse.
